Fluevog Opens Store and Studio in Gastown

fluevog.jpg

John Fluevog shoes are marked by a single distinguishing characteristic: personality. These “unique soles for unique souls” channel the vibrant nature of a free spirit, and personify the rebellious nature of their creator, a man who remains true to his “rock and roll roots.” The rampant success of John Fluevog over the past decades illustrates just how successful a disregard for the expected can be, and with the recent opening of a 5,000 square foot retail and design space in Gastown, their second location in Vancouver, Fluevog shows no signs of slowing down or softening up.

Nefer Egyptian Beauty Spa

nefer.jpg

Nestled within Coal Harbour is an ancient beauty secret that is unprecedented in North America: Vinoterapia, brought to you by Nefér Spa. This magical antioxidant bathing tonic – comprised mainly of rich red wine, moisturizers, and essential oils from the rose and blue lotus flowers – fills a hand cut Egyptian marble tub which rests beneath a ‘starlight’ ceiling in the Vinoterapia room. Pure decadence.

Nefér Spa recently opened in December 2007 and is the brainchild of owner and President Nina Gart, a Reiki master and registered stone therapy massage practitioner who is also proficient in numerous other alternative therapies, including reflexology and crystal healing. When Gart began learning about stone therapy, she immediately saw opportunities for improvement and developed her own distinct treatment method which she teaches at the Stone Therapy School. Her specialized stone therapy technique uses both hot basalt and cool marble, and incorporates Reiki energy work, Shiatsu meridian principles and reflexology points with relaxing Swedish massage. These united properties of the Nefér Spa stone massage are both impressive and unique, and any stone treatment you receive will leave you cleansed and relaxed.

Blanche Fashion Grad Show

blanche_megan_james.jpg

The 2007 Blanche Macdonald Fashion Design grad show drew an audience of hundreds to the Westin Bayshore on November 26. 43 new designers showed their 3-piece collections, which made their way down an incredibly long t-shaped runway that sliced through the length of the grand ballroom. Student portfolios were available for viewing in the lobby prior to the show, where designs truly ranged from simple classics to stunning, imaginative works of art.
Overall, the construction skill of the entire grad class was evident, and it was inspiring to see some of these young designers – such as Annika Forde, Kathy Dawson and Rachel Parker – using hemp, soy, organic cotton and recycled materials to construct eco-friendly pieces.

Fab Clothing Store

fab_7.jpg

Fab Clothing started out 7 years ago when they opened up their premium denim store on W. 4th in Kitsilano, and it didn’t take long to earn recognition as one of the top retailers in Vancouver for the hottest jeans in town. In fact, they stock dozens and dozens of brands to ensure that if you want it, they got it. With the November launch of their second location, this one snugly settled in the heart of Kerrisdale, owners Yoel and Anne Farzan now have even more square footage to carry their extensive collection of denim from all over the world. Yoel wanted the new flagship to have a New York or Los Angeles inspired quality to it, so he went on an exploratory trip to LA with designer Ruth Jankelowitz, of Janks Designs, where they scoped out various stores and developed the Fab store concept from there.
